Assessing Prior Knowledge

Assessing prior knowledge involves evaluating the existing understanding and skills of learners before they engage with course content. This step is fundamental in designing engaging virtual course content, as it helps tailor the educational experience to meet the unique needs of individuals.

One effective method for assessing prior knowledge is through pre-course surveys or quizzes, which can gauge familiarity with key concepts. These tools not only inform instructors but also guide students in recognizing their starting point within the learning process.

Discussion boards or informal pre-course activities can also facilitate an understanding of learners’ backgrounds. Encouraging students to share their experiences or insights allows instructors to adapt course materials, fostering a more relevant learning environment.

By assessing prior knowledge, educators can design engaging virtual course content that is not only informative but also resonates with learners. This practice ensures that the course addresses gaps in understanding and builds upon existing knowledge, enhancing overall engagement and effectiveness.

Structuring Course Content Effectively

Effective structuring of course content refers to the organized arrangement of educational material to facilitate comprehension and engagement. This process ensures that learners can navigate through information in a logical manner, enhancing their understanding and retention of concepts within virtual classrooms.

A well-structured course typically begins with clear learning objectives that outline the expected outcomes. Following these objectives, breaking the content into coherent modules or units helps learners grasp each component step by step. Incorporating summaries at the end of each section reinforces critical concepts and aids in retention.

Sequential progression is vital in designing engaging virtual course content. It is beneficial to start with foundational information before advancing to more complex topics. This scaffolding approach not only builds confidence but also prepares learners for deeper exploration of material.

Lastly, integrating assessments at strategic points can gauge understanding and provide feedback, which is crucial for refining the course along the way. Utilizing quizzes or reflective prompts throughout the content encourages active engagement and reinforces the learning experience in virtual settings.

Tools for Accessibility

Various tools exist to enhance accessibility in virtual course environments, ensuring that all learners can fully participate. These tools range from software solutions to online resources designed specifically to support diverse learning needs.

Screen readers, such as JAWS and NVDA, convert text into speech, making course materials accessible for visually impaired students. Additionally, captioning tools like Otter.ai provide real-time transcription, benefiting those with hearing impairments and enhancing the overall comprehension of course content.

Further, platforms like Slack and Microsoft Teams offer features such as threaded conversations, allowing learners to engage with discussion materials in a more organized manner. These tools enable asynchronous communication, which accommodates different learning paces and styles.

Lastly, LMS (Learning Management Systems) like Moodle and Canvas provide built-in tools for creating accessible content, including options for alternative text on images and customizable color contrasts. Integrating these technologies is essential when designing engaging virtual course content for a diverse audience, ensuring inclusivity and enhancing the learning experience.

Evaluating and Iterating Course Content

Evaluating and iterating course content is a vital aspect of optimizing virtual classrooms. This process involves systematically assessing course material to enhance student engagement and learning outcomes. An effective evaluation strategy can help identify both strengths and weaknesses in course design.

A structured approach to evaluation may include several methods, such as:

  • Gathering student feedback through surveys and polls.
  • Analyzing assessment results to gauge understanding.
  • Observing interaction levels during live sessions.

After gathering this data, iterating course content enables educators to make necessary adjustments. This may involve updating lesson plans, integrating new technologies, or revising multimedia components to better align with learning objectives. Continuous improvement not only refines content but also promotes a more engaging virtual learning experience.
